Exploring The Importance Of Containment Level 3 Laboratories In The UK

In the field of science, research and experimentation are always at the forefront of innovation and discovery However, the nature of some research projects poses potential risks to both researchers and the public This is where containment level 3 laboratories come into play, particularly in the UK.

A containment level 3 laboratory, or CL3 lab, is a specialized facility designed to handle potentially hazardous biological agents that can cause severe or potentially lethal diseases in humans These laboratories are equipped with stringent containment measures to prevent the release of dangerous pathogens into the environment In the UK, containment level 3 laboratories play a vital role in conducting research on infectious diseases, developing vaccines and treatments, as well as providing a safe environment for scientists to work with high-risk biological materials.

One of the primary reasons for the existence of containment level 3 laboratories is the need to study highly infectious pathogens that pose a significant threat to public health Diseases such as Ebola, tuberculosis, and anthrax require specialized facilities to handle the pathogens safely and prevent accidental exposure to researchers and the surrounding community These labs are equipped with high-efficiency particulate air (HEPA) filtration systems, air pressure differentials, and strict containment protocols to minimize the risk of pathogen release.

In the UK, containment level 3 laboratories are regulated by the Health and Safety Executive (HSE) and the Advisory Committee on Dangerous Pathogens (ACDP) These regulatory bodies set strict guidelines and standards for the design, operation, and maintenance of CL3 labs to ensure the safety of researchers and the public The facilities must undergo rigorous inspections and certifications to demonstrate compliance with these regulations and uphold the highest safety standards.

One of the key features of containment level 3 laboratories is the use of personal protective equipment (PPE) by researchers working with dangerous pathogens Scientists must wear specialized clothing, such as gloves, lab coats, goggles, and respirators, to prevent direct contact with infectious materials and minimize the risk of exposure containment level 3 laboratory uk. Additionally, researchers undergo extensive training on handling hazardous biological agents and emergency response procedures in case of accidents or containment breaches.

In addition to conducting research on infectious diseases, containment level 3 laboratories also play a crucial role in developing vaccines and treatments for emerging pathogens The ability to study and manipulate dangerous pathogens in a controlled environment allows scientists to understand the mechanisms of infection, develop diagnostic tests, and test potential therapies This research is essential for preparing for pandemics, outbreaks, and bioterrorism threats that could potentially devastate populations if left unchecked.

Furthermore, containment level 3 laboratories provide a secure environment for scientists to work on cutting-edge research projects that require the handling of high-risk biological materials The facilities are equipped with state-of-the-art equipment and technologies to support a wide range of research activities, including genomics, proteomics, and bioinformatics This enables researchers to explore new avenues of discovery and innovation in fields such as microbiology, immunology, and infectious diseases.
